In mid April, the Spring thaw was in full(a) effect. The amount of liquescent snow made water predictions difficult. Traditional methods of prediction became conceive due to the extreme saturation of water; officials had to wait until the waters rose and calculate the amount of water. The prediction had remained at 49 feet until April 14, when it was raised to 50 feet. The prediction rose to 51 feet April 16, 52 feet April 17th, 53 feet on the morn and 54 feet on the even of April 18th. (USA Today, 2003). By April 17th, 47,500 of the 50,000 people in the Grand Forks area and 30,000 people from environ areas had evacuated to higher ground away from the Red River. The Red River had already backsheeshed in a higher place the 50 foot Army Corps of Engineers levees and was being held out of the city by the extra sandbags erected to 52 feet in the months ahead April. Shelters were set up at the Grand Forks Air make base and in towns and cities in the area (USA Today, 2003). On April 18th, water from the Red River poured over the levees and change the city with water. At 4:30 PM on April 18th, the water was at 52.19 feet and rebellion by one inch per hour. By April 19th, there was nearly 4 feet of water book binding 25 square miles of area surrounding the Grand Forks area. This equated to 50 pct of the metropolis of Grand Forks, North Dakota and nearly the unblemished urban center of East Grand Forks, Minnesota. More than ccc homes and business were completely down the stairs water. The River crested on April twenty-first at 54.11 feet; 26 feet above the flood stage. At the flood?s peak, the water was satiny at 140,000 third-dimensional feet per second. The normal water flow is 780 cubic feet per second (PBS, nd). The water began to recede on April 22nd. in outrage of appearance eld, the water train in Grand Forks had dropped to below the 49 foot level and residents were allowed to reenter the cities to begin cleaning. Economically, the area suffered over $2 billion dollars in damages. There were 8600 homes, 75% of the total homes in the Grand Forks area, and 1616 apartments, 28% in the area, damaged or destroyed. Businesses in the area were control to close for repairs and replenishment (Winnipeg on the fence(p) Press, 2007). Schools were damaged and closed until they were cleaned and repaired. The federal official Emergency focal point government agency (FEMA) assisted business and homeowners in re structure and repairing. Days afterward the happening, Congress pledged 700 million dollars to assist in the cleanup (PBS, nd). The federal Emergency counsel chest also direct thousands of mobile trailers for the people that baffled their homes and were displaced could live temporary until they could bod their homes again and get on with their lives. Farming is the main fabrication in the area. Sugar beets, sunflowers, beans, and potatoes are self-aggrandising and processed in the Grand Forks area. Millions of dollars in stored products were flooded and ruined by the waters. There are two clams mills in the area that were closed due to water damage. The field where the crops are grown could solitary(prenominal) be partially used. Much of the topsoil had been travel and replaced with silt and debris. Many ornament sat idle passim the season while the handle were repaired and the prepared for the next season. This affected the global prices of many products Reid, 2003). The flood displaced 80,000 people. Once they were allowed to return, many power saw there homes and much of their lives in shambles. The cities had 13 days without water, and 23 days without drinkable water. pentad deaths were attributed to the flood, by association.
